Narwal Filling Station Indian Oil Petrol Pump : Petrol & Diesel Pump in Mewat

Narwal Filling Station Indian Oil Petrol Pump

Narwal Filling Station Indian Oil Petrol Pump
Padheni, Mewat, NH-71B, Sohna Road, Tauru, Tauru, Haryana 122105, India
All Petrol Pumps in Mewat